This document provides a table of loss coefficients for various elbow fittings in piping systems. It lists elbows that are 90 degrees, rectangular in different planes or a wye/tee shape and also 30 degree round elbows that are offset. The table uses velocity pressure of the upstream section and defines fitting loss as equal to the velocity pressure multiplied by the loss coefficient value.
